Subject: Cut-over complete — resolver batching live

Hi Marit,

The N+1 fix for the Larkspur GraphQL gateway went live last night. The batched dataloader replaced per-field resolver calls on the order and inventory types; p95 latency on the catalog query dropped from 1.8s to 240ms, and database connections fell by about 60%. No errors in the first twelve hours. For your review, the gateway is now running with the following settings.

settings of bahip-hahip:
[wenath]
host = wenath.lumiclabs.corp
user = wenath_svc
database = wenath_prod

Quarterly Planning Note — Board Distribution

Proposed: a standing discount policy for deals above the large-deal threshold on the Tallgrain platform. Discounts up to twelve percent delegated to sales directors; anything beyond requires executive sign-off. The aim is faster closes without eroding list-price integrity. The competitive reasoning behind this policy is noted confidentially below.

board note of tagug-hahag: Praionax Logistics is in early talks to buy Julaxek Group for about $36.3 million. The Julmir launch date is March 1, and nothing goes to the press before then.

Migration Guide — Step 3: Moving DupeSquelch to the new alert pipeline

Quick one for review: we're pointing the on-call deduplicator at the new ingest bus at Fernwick Systems. Dedup windows, suppression rules, and the hash salt rotation all carry over, but auth now uses scoped tokens instead of the shared secret (finally). For your sign-off, the full set of values the migrated instance will boot with follows.

service settings:
[istael]
team = gilath
access_code = ac_468cdf
owner = casdor.gilox
host = istael.kelviforge.internal
port = 5432
peer = quenwyn.braskworks.corp
salt = 6678df32
pin = 7400

## Build Provenance — Tumblebin Locker Flow

The laundry-locker access flow (scan, unlock, audit) ships as a signed bundle from the Marrowgate builder. Release manager checklist: verify the signature chain, confirm the audit module version matches the manifest, and archive the provenance record. No manual rebuilds. Each approved release carries the token recorded below.

build token for tawif-bahip: htk31_68bba16e1afabfef4ecc69408c06f16